Surnames: HAYS Classification: Query Message Board URL: http://boards.ancestry.com/mbexec/msg/rw/Xih.2ACEB/1575 Message Board Post: The First Edition of the "Descendants of Moses Hays of Augusta County, Virginia" is now available. The book is about Moses Hays and Sophia Wood, and his second wife, Sarah Petty, and his descendants from Augusta County, Virginia. The descendants include Elizabeth Hays and John Luce; Mary Hays and Jesse Stockton; Hannah Hays and Mr. Halsey; James Hays, Sr. and Mary Buster; Isaac Hays and Mary Mitchell; Richard Hays and Rachael Risk; Winstead Hays and Barbara House; William Hays, Sr. and Susannah Cunningham; George Hays and Mary Vanscoy; Susannah Hays and John Hardway; Nancy Hays and Henry Cunningham; Sarah Hays and John Gall; Margaret Hays and John Bird. The book is 760 pages with brief history, research notes, etc. and is indexed by surname. The genealogy in this book covers the above noted families, in some cases to 9 generations, and also some genealogy of Isaac Taylor and Elizabeth Hays; Elisha and Catherine Hays; David Hays and Mary Rush. Surnames: hays, hayse, mcmindes, holloman, barber, Dupes, Rombo, Classification: Query Message Board URL: http://boards.ancestry.com/mbexec/msg/an/Xih.2ACEB/1574 Message Board Post: Looking for Hays info. 1820 census Willis in Pendleton, 1830 and 1840 Tho. in Jefferson, 1850 Thomas shows up in District No 25 in Missouri with his family. Wife - Nancy, Josiah, James, William, Mary, Thomas, Martha, Elizabeth, Martin, Nancy. Thomas born in SC has the son noted above born in Illinois. 1860 shows Thomas father with Thomas son in Dallas county Missouri. 1870 shows Thomas father and Thomas son in the same place - Miller township, Dallas County Buffalo post office in Missouri but now in different households. Thomas the son has a child Willis P. Willis P is my ggrandfather. Any info is appreciated!!!!!!!!!!!!!

Surnames: HAYS, NOLAN Classification: Obituary Message Board URL: http://boards.ancestry.com/mbexec/msg/rw/Xih.2ACEB/1573 Message Board Post: Death of: Mrs. Addie Amelia HAYS Date: Saturday, 25 February 1939 Place: at home Age: 88 years Residence: 2123½ East Thirty-seventh Street Survivors: Son: William R. HAYS, employee of "The Star" composing room Son: John R. HAYS, 3715 Park Avenue Daughter: Mrs. Lena NOLAN, 3715 Park Avenue Grandson: 1 Great-grandson: 1 Services: Funeral - 2 p.m., February 27, Wagner Chapel, Linwood Blvd & Wyandotte Burial - Union Cemetery Reference: "The Kansas City Star" (Missouri) Saturday, February 25, 1939 "The Kansas City Star" (Missouri) Sunday, February 26, 1939 ====================================================== (I have no connection with this family but I'd appreciate knowing if you found this posting helpful.) johnobrien@kc.rr.com ====================================================== neirbo4
